A medium-bodied premium blend of Nicaraguan and Panamanian long leaves makes up Gran Habano Azteca - all masked by a Mexican San Andres maduro binder and wrapper.
Just outside of Danli Honduras, in the neighboring town of El Pariaso (the paradise), is a small factory owned by the Rico family. Father and son, George and Guillermo Rico, are well known in the cigar industry for making exceptional quality cigars. Enthusiasts are most familiar with their original Gran Habano line, which took the stage in 2007.
Gran Habano Azteca exudes a creamy smoke that coats your palate with complex flavors of pepper and earth while leaving behind an oily feel. The finish remains smooth, with sweetness noticeable until the very last puff. The blend only slightly builds in strength as the cigar burns.
